The rennin-angiotensin system (RAS) regulates vasoconstriction and vasodilation. Angiotensin-converting enzyme 1 (ACE1) cleaves angiotensinogen (AGT) into angiotensin II (Ang II), which interacts with Ang II type 1 receptor (AT1R) and leads to vasoconstriction. In contrast, angiotensin-converting enzyme 2 (ACE2) cleaves Ang II into angiotensin 1–7 (Ang 1–7), which binds to the receptor MAS and leads to vasodilation. Moreover, Ang II binds to Ang II type 2 receptor (AT2R) and induces vasodilation
